-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
一种工业分布式实时数据库系统的设计与实现.doc
一种工业分布式实时数据库系统的设计与实现
包卿 姚杰 谭彰 韦珂 陈光义
浙江中控技术股份有限公司,浙江杭州,310053
摘要:为了满足企业中大型联合控制系统(如千万吨炼油和百万吨乙烯ODS 系统、大型SCADA系统核心数据库、大型电力信息系统SIS 等大型应用)对实时数据和历史数据查询的点数规模需求,本文设计了一种分布式实时数据库系统。该系统通过分布式通讯平台,确保了多台实时数据服务器可以分布式部署在各种复杂的网络环境;基于哈希表的数据点分配,确保了实时数据库运行时能快速转换数据点的逻辑位置到物理位置;分布式文件存储系统确保了实时数据库系统可以连续保存多年的工艺数据,而不必担心数据存储的可靠性、存储空间耗尽等问题。
关键词:分布式;实时数据库;分布式通讯
Industrial Distributed Real-time Database System
Bao Qing, Yao Jie, Tan Zhang, Wei Ke, Chen Guan Yi
Zhejiang SUPCON Co., Ltd., Hangzhou, Zhejiang, 310053
Abstract: In order to meet the large-scale joint enterprise control system (such as tons refinery and one million tons ethylene ODS system, the core of large-scale SCADA system database, large-scale Information System (SIS) and other large power applications) for real-time data and historical datas query of the demand points, This article has designed a Distributed Real-time Database System. The system of distributed communications platform, real-time data ensure that multiple servers can be deployed in a variety of complex distributed network environment; Hash table based distribution of data points, ensuring thar the real-time database running quickly convert the logical location of data points to the physical location; Distributed-file storage system ensure that continuous Real-time Database System can process data stored for years without worrying about the reliability of data storage,the possibility of running out of storage space and other issues.Keywords: Distributed; Real-time Database; Distributed communication
1. 总述
实时数据库系统以服务的形式注册至分布式通讯平台(“实时数据库服务”),对外通过域名的形式(分布式通讯平台包含域名解析功能)向客户程序提供服务,具体的服务内容以DLL接口的形式提供。下图提供了一个简单的分网段多域分布式部署的场景。
图 1 分布式数据服务总览
如上图所,“分布式通讯平台”负责各域间的通讯,并负责维护平台内的可用服务列表。各域内各自部署有分布式通讯服务程序,负责域间通讯(Router是分布式通讯服务的执行程序,可合并部署或分开部署在域内任意一台服务器内)。
其中,“域1”部署有分布式实时数据库的客户应用程序(用于查询、订阅实时或者历史数据);“域2”,“域3”,“域4”内部署有多个“实时数据库服务”实例。“实时数据库服务”实例启动前,先和本域内Router建立通讯并发送服务实例注册请求,Router返回注册成功消息后完成“实时数据库服务”实例上线。
“实时数据库服务”实例包含了一个Master主节点(注:这里的一个Master主节点的含义是一个“实时数据库服务”实例只存在一个逻辑上的Mas
您可能关注的文档
- 【2010年毕业设计论文】基于电阻触摸屏的原点定位及编程应用技术研究报告.doc
- 【冰】“生本教育”观念下的初中英语任务型语法教学.doc
- 【历史】2011届高考复习最新3年高考2年模拟(课改):专题十七 中国传统文化主流思想的演变.doc
- 【司法考试】试析行政裁决及其司法审查.doc
- 【国研网宏观经济】中国经济增长变轨与经济政策指向.doc
- 【安图】施工测量方案.doc
- 【常州旅游商贸高等职业技术学校】实施“3721”工程、构建智慧校园新模式案例.doc
- 【强烈推荐】2010年福建高考文科综合考试说明(历史).doc
- 【抓住根基】2014届高考语文总复习同步教材课件:《本色与文采》.ppt
- 【河南省】2011年事业单位招聘《公共基础知识》模拟选择题.doc
最近下载
- PEP小学英语五年级下册第三单元测试卷.docx VIP
- 资阳市雁江区区属国有企业招聘笔试真题2023.docx VIP
- ISO50001能源管理体系程序文件大全.docx VIP
- 关于政治忠诚政治定力政治担当政治能力自我评价五个政治标准自查汇总.docx VIP
- 长沙银行社招笔试真题.pdf
- 2025年深度解析Palantir报告.pptx VIP
- 2025党委党支部班子在“党的自我革命认识增强党性权力规范运行从严监督执纪落实管党治党责任”新五个方面问题学习教育对照查摆问题清单.pdf VIP
- 技术服务管理制度.docx VIP
- 建筑工地基孔肯雅热防控和应急方案.docx VIP
- 糖尿病足疑难病例.pptx VIP
文档评论(0)